Output 0064701213917cb513828551253883adee0c4335218b3a289c5e0c940e7443ea:27

value
325405
script pubkey
OP_0 OP_PUSHBYTES_20 16292dd65cd9000621cd7a859f7da5a25e5c66fc
address
bc1qzc5jm4jumyqqvgwd02ze7ld95f09cehundq3aa
transaction
0064701213917cb513828551253883adee0c4335218b3a289c5e0c940e7443ea
confirmations
146624
spent
true